String Quartet Tribute to the Darkness works really well, since the melodies of the band's successful 2003 debut
Permission to Land are so vibrant. Though this is an instrumental set, the violins are perfect stand-ins for
Justin Hawkins' highfalutin falsetto whinnies, and double bass, cello, viola and occasional percussion (the latter helping to emphasize "Love Is Only a Feeling"'s triumphant, marching pace) handle the bottom end with as much aplomb as a Marshall stack backline. "Givin' Up" is another highlight; with its keening, hope-filled strings, it could be the theme music to a heartwarming dramedy about ambitious young law students. "Black Shuck," "Get Your Hands Off of My Woman," and "I Believe in a Thing Called Love" are equally strong, helping to make this one of the better entries in Vitamin's long-running string tribute series. ~ Johnny Loftus
